Fidelity Investments is seeking a Senior Mainframe Hardware Support Technician for their Omaha Data Center. The role involves providing comprehensive mainframe hardware support, including installation, configuration, maintenance, and technology refresh. The ideal candidate should have 5+ years of mainframe hardware experience, IBM and Broadcom certifications, and proficiency in TSO/ISPF, JCL, HCD, CMT, and various management tools. They will work closely with teams like z/OS support, storage, and performance & capacity teams. The role also involves leading junior team members, managing vendors, and configuring hardware for peak performance.
